The phrase "a definite positive effect"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used when discussing the clear and beneficial impact of something in various contexts, such as research, policy, or personal experiences.
Example: "The new policy has had a definite positive effect on employee morale and productivity."
Alternatives: "a clear beneficial impact" or "a certain positive outcome."
